The RMAC (Regional Multi-Domain Awareness Capability) team is seeking a Sr. Systems Analyst to join their team. This ideal candidate would be one that is a Senior expert with extensive knowledge and experience developing and applying analytic methodologies and principles as they pertain to C5
ISR sensors and associated network capabilities and technologies. Leads the application of analytic techniques and helps define project objectives and strategic direction. Responsible for providing leadership and vision to client and project teams around the methodology. Resolves complex problems, which require an in-depth knowledge of analytic methodologies and principles. Directs the activities of more junior Analysts or other staff as necessary on activities related to the application of analytical techniques and methodologies.
Demonstrated managerial and supervisory skills.
This position will require OCONUS travel up to 40% of the time in austere locations.
Essential Duties and ResponsibilitiesEssential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
- Analyzes contract requirements to develop solutions using various sensors and Navy owned sensor system software.
- Applies engineering principles to investigate, analyze, plan, design, develop, implement, test, and evaluate solutions to customer requirements.
- Analysis includes evaluating power requirements, local power available and any other site preparations necessary to support an installation. Analysis and architecture include hardware requirements, software application, network administration, communications systems, cameras, and computer systems. Based on analyses, develops overall system architecture which includes the list of applicable sensors and locations for installations.
- Requirement analysis and architecture development are in support of Department of Defense ranges and multidomain awareness in remote international locations, subjected to extreme environmental conditions.
- Provides technical and engineering support services, works with various types of electronic/computer equipment and related devices, directing the performance of or performing one or more of the following tasks:
- performing on site repair of systems;
- plans and performs tests and evaluations of systems;
- installations of systems or system components;
- participates in setting up, installing and initiating the operation of, servicing of and training on, systems in the field;
- develops work plans required to ensure that all equipment has been tested and operational before scheduled use;
- designs and develops special equipment or procedures required to perform calibrations or test.
- Responsibilities apply to the system as a whole rather than just the software component.
- Apply technical experience to perform functions such as system integration, configuration management, quality assurance testing, and acquisition and resource management.
- Reviews and prepares engineering and technical analysis, reports, change proposals, and other technical documentation.
